Ive treed 3, seen 1 sitting up and treed a very pretty cinnamon coon. 1 of the 3 albinos my dog treed was scored on in a AKC hunt. I showed those guys and none of them had ever seen 1. There was a whole litter on that property. My second weighed 18 lbs two coon seasons ago. It was a very rough old coon, solid white with pink feet and red eyes. It had 1 and a half inch pearl white nails, it was rilly wierd. The funny thing is we didnt even know it was white til it hit the ground. I still have the first 1 i treed in my freezer. It weighs about 3 lbs lol solid white tho with red eyes. Trust me you will know when you tree an albino because there eye shine looks nothing like a regular coon
